7+ Best 13 Reasons Why Book Summaries & Analyses

13 reasons why book summary

7+ Best 13 Reasons Why Book Summaries & Analyses

A synopsis of Jay Asher’s novel typically covers the narrative’s central events: Hannah Baker’s suicide and the cassette tapes she leaves behind, detailing thirteen reasons she ended her life. These tapes pass through the hands of individuals mentioned on them, each implicated in her decision. The synopsis often highlights the novel’s exploration of themes like bullying, depression, and sexual assault.

Concise overviews of this complex narrative can provide potential readers with a crucial understanding of the story’s sensitive subject matter and emotional weight. This allows individuals to make informed decisions about whether the content is suitable for them. Furthermore, such summaries can act as a springboard for discussions surrounding mental health awareness and intervention. Published in 2007, the book gained significant attention, sparking conversations and debates regarding its depiction of suicide.

9+ Disturbing My Friend Dahmer Book Reviews

my friend dahmer book

9+ Disturbing My Friend Dahmer Book Reviews

Derf Backderf’s graphic novel, a memoir of his high school friendship with Jeffrey Dahmer before Dahmer’s infamous crimes, offers a chilling and unsettling glimpse into the formative years of a serial killer. It portrays Dahmer not as a monster, but as a troubled, isolated teenager, exploring the complexities of their relationship and the missed opportunities for intervention. The work uses a stark black-and-white visual style to depict the bleakness of the era and the unsettling nature of Dahmer’s behavior.

This biographical account provides valuable insight into the development of Dahmer’s disturbing personality. It serves as a cautionary tale about the importance of recognizing and addressing signs of mental illness and social isolation in adolescents. By presenting Dahmer as a human being with a complex past, it encourages reflection on the societal factors that might contribute to such tragedies. The book sparked significant discussion upon release and continues to be studied for its unique perspective on a notorious figure in criminal history.

7+ Best Anne Green Gables Book Sets & Collections

anne green gables book set

7+ Best Anne Green Gables Book Sets & Collections

A collection of Lucy Maud Montgomery’s novels chronicling the life and adventures of Anne Shirley, an imaginative orphan sent to live with aging siblings on Prince Edward Island, is commonly packaged and sold as a complete series. These collections frequently include not only the core “Anne” books (Anne of Green Gables, Anne of Avonlea, Anne of the Island, etc.) but may also feature related titles like Anne of Ingleside and Rainbow Valley, focusing on Anne’s children. Such compilations often provide a cohesive reading experience, presenting the entire saga in a uniform format.

Acquiring the complete series offers readers the opportunity to fully immerse themselves in the world of Avonlea and follow the character’s journey from childhood to adulthood. The enduring popularity of these stories stems from their heartwarming portrayal of family, friendship, and the power of imagination. Furthermore, these collected editions often provide valuable historical context through introductions or annotations, enriching the reader’s understanding of Montgomery’s work and the time period in which it was written.
